Re: elemental designs and avionixx
as you can see in my sig I have the e12a and 2 Avionixx amps. I absolutely love every bit about them. Before this I had 2 jl 10w0 and 150 going to each. This single 12 absolutely demolishes it in both SPL and especially SQ. My friend has 2 jl 12w3 and 250 going to each. His is pretty close to mine as far as SPL goes but it can't touch the SQ. I had it in the 1cf sealed box recommended on their site and it was very tight and punchy and still got loud. It wasn't quite enough for me though, and I built the recommended vented box for it and it's exactly what I was looking for. It lost no SQ and got a hell of a lot louder. I highly recommend just putting it in the vented box first and never looking back.
